Out of town shopping centre is The Metro Centre, they are the ones I use most often. They hire wheelchairs and scooters of different sizes. You cant take it outside but there is no need to because it is so big it takes ages to get around. There isnt anything much outside anyway.
Newcastle itself has a shopmobility in Eldon Square, another shopping centre but you can take the scooter outside to the shops. That one you pay £10 {I think for membership} then you can hire it anytime its available and not pay.......the Metro one you dont pay to join but you pay £2 for a day there. They all have their own rules and regulations.
When I've been on holiday I've come across some free ones and some that you have to put down a £20 deposit but get it back when you return the scooter {or wheelchair}
